Pricing & Inventory Metrics
- Effective pricing: What were the min, max, mode selling prices for each product category?
- Promotion level: Were any of the product categories on promotion?
- Linear Inch measurement: How much selling space did each product category occupy?
- Special display information: Did you see the product categories on any special displays?
- Special Brand: Was a special brand seen? (This will be collected only for certain product categories)

Traffic Metrics:
Traffic counting for 45 continuous minutes in the front of the store on Saturday between 12 pm and 4 pm.
- Store Traffic: How many shoppers exited the front door of the store during your traffic counting period?
- Purchase Size: How many of those shoppers made a large purchase? Small purchase? No purchase?
